Mesothelioma Cancer Lawyers

Mesothelioma lawyers have the expertise, resources, and dedication to take on asbestos-related manufacturers. Their clients' lives are at stake.

Expert lawyers know when it's appropriate to file a mesothelioma suit against multiple manufacturers or request compensation from an asbestos trust fund. These trust funds are made up of billions of dollars that have been set aside by asbestos-related companies that have gone bankrupt to pay victims.

Filing

A competent attorney will draft legal documents for you to bring your mesothelioma lawsuit to the appropriate court and in the proper jurisdiction. They will also identify defendants and inform them of your claim.

Most states have statutes of limitations of between 2 and 3 years for asbestos-related victims to pursue a personal injury or wrongful death lawsuit. Discovery

Mesothelioma lawsuits seek to recover medical expenses, lost income and other costs related to treatment. The lawsuits allow families to hold companies accountable for putting asbestos workers at risk.

The discovery process of a lawsuit is the time when both sides gather information and prepare for trial. This is the most lengthy step and can take mesothelioma settlement anywhere from months to years.

During the discovery phase, lawyers for both sides will discuss information and witness testimony. They will also discuss. If they fail to reach an agreement, the case will be heard. The process of pursuing compensation through a mesothelioma lawsuit can take anywhere from months to one year or more, depending on the complexity of the case. During this time, lawyers will seek an acceptable settlement.

If a settlement is not reached the case will go to trial. In a court trial both plaintiffs and defendants will argue their case before a jury or judge which will determine the winner. Trials are a long and costly process, and there is no guarantee that a plaintiff will be compensated more than they would in the event of a settlement.

If the defendants admit their negligence, it is likely that they will offer a settlement in order to settle the lawsuit outside of court. A mesothelioma attorney can negotiate with the defendants to ensure that they receive the maximum amount of the amount of compensation their clients receive. The amount of settlement is contingent on a variety of aspects, such as the degree of negligence of the defendant as well as the degree of asbestos exposure.

The vast majority of mesothelioma cases settle, and do never go to trial. The defense could prefer to avoid a trial because it's expensive and they may be held accountable for punitive damages.
